| Definitions from the WebTerm: RayonsDescription:Rayons are a type of synthetic fiber made from cellulose, which is a part of plant cells. Rayon fabrics possess excellent draping properties and are commonly used in the manufacture of clothing, home furnishings, and industrial products. Senses and Usages:Noun (Plural):
